MOSCOW, May 6 (UPI) -- British opera singer Sarah Brightman's bid to travel into space has cleared a major hurdle, Russia's space agency said Monday.
Roscosmos said it has reached a deal with a U.S. company, Space Adventures Ltd., to go ahead with plans for Brightman to ride into space. She will get a seat on a space flight to the International Space Station in October 2015 if Roscosmos and NASA can agree on the schedule, RIA Novosti said.
